Why Welcome Messages Matter
First impressions in online communities significantly impact whether new members stay active. A thoughtful welcome message that explains the group's purpose, rules, and resources increases the likelihood of long-term engagement.
GOOD WELCOMES
What Makes a Good Welcome Message
The best Telegram welcome messages are warm but concise. They should tell new members: what the group is about, the most important rules, where to find pinned resources, and how to introduce themselves.

Personalized vs. Generic Welcomes
Generic "Welcome to the group!" messages have minimal impact. Personalized welcomes that mention the user's name, answer their likely first questions, and point to relevant resources perform significantly better.

Welcome Sequences for Larger Communities
For communities with significant onboarding complexity, a welcome sequence (series of messages over time) outperforms a single welcome message. Day 1: welcome and rules. Day 3: resources and how to contribute. Day 7: community highlights.
